In recent years, the field of spinal surgery has undergone a significant transformation with the advent of minimally invasive techniques, revolutionizing the way lumbar spine conditions are treated. Minimally Invasive Lumbar Spine Surgery has emerged as a game-changer, offering a safer, more efficient, and less traumatic alternative to traditional open surgery. By utilizing advanced technologies and instrumentation, surgeons can now access and repair damaged spine structures through small incisions, resulting in reduced blood loss, less tissue damage, and faster recovery times. As a result, patients suffering from debilitating lumbar spine conditions such as herniated discs, spinal stenosis, and spondylolisthesis can now look forward to a more streamlined and effective treatment experience, with reduced risk of complications and a quicker return to normal activities.
